If you look here: TractorData.com John Deere 2130 tractor information you'll find some specifics about that particular JD tractor.

Certainly, the Hp rating would make it a capable hay tractor - given due consideration for the type/size of the mower and the type/size of the baler, etc.

whodat's comments regarding "care and feeding" by the previous owner's is well said... any tractor can be abused and that particular machine might be a great hay tractor or a PITA. No way to know; except look it over real well, run it and have someone with equipment experience check it out.

The German manufactured JD's are generally well regarded tractors.
